Transaction 3789f371f5055e57dc4c32f5374f40e51c76948eca82749b5f60b84d031bf13e

2 Input
2 Outputs
  • 3789f371f5055e57dc4c32f5374f40e51c76948eca82749b5f60b84d031bf13e:0
  • value  600000
    address  332RwKyFcG3oTu6UKdbYxt3a5ZsHd7tnLW
  • 3789f371f5055e57dc4c32f5374f40e51c76948eca82749b5f60b84d031bf13e:1
  • value  400154
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c